I wanted to post my progress of my code to an already answered question.

So I did it but as an answer, then I realized, and as I noticed from other post/questions that when you want to add something, you edit your question with. Then ADD the things your want whether its the answer or More information.

Τo be more helpful to other people I deleted my answer in seconds and edited my question telling that with the help of 2 guys I did that and that.

Questions:

  1. My deleted answer is pink and I do not want other people to see that I did a sloppy job. Can others see my deleted answer?
  2. Can I make this deleted answer to be not shown to me at all? Or others?

First off, this part is not correct (emphasis added):

Then ADD the things your want whether its the answer or More information

You should only edit your question to add information or make corrections to the question. If you have an answer (even to your own question), it should be posted as an answer.

To answer your question, only users with 10k reputation and up can see your deleted answers. They're always posted below other answers though, so people have to scroll down to see them.

Also, nobody really cares about the quality of deleted content, so we generally won't judge you by it. If you really want to obfuscate it, you could always edit it to remove whatever it is you're worried about people seeing.
